Global Directed Energy Weapons Market to Reach US$20.4 Billion by 2030

The global market for Directed Energy Weapons estimated at US$8.2 Billion in the year 2024, is expected to reach US$20.4 Billion by 2030, growing at a CAGR of 16.5% over the analysis period 2024-2030. Defense Application, one of the segments analyzed in the report, is expected to record a 16.9% CAGR and reach US$16.8 Billion by the end of the analysis period. Growth in the Homeland Security Application segment is estimated at 14.8% CAGR over the analysis period.

The U.S. Market is Estimated at US$2.6 Billion While China is Forecast to Grow at 18.3% CAGR

The Directed Energy Weapons market in the U.S. is estimated at US$2.6 Billion in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$2.8 Billion by the year 2030 trailing a CAGR of 18.3%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 14.3% and 14.0%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 14.9% CAGR.

What Are Directed Energy Weapons and Why Are They Game-Changers?

Directed Energy Weapons (DEWs) are a class of military technology that utilizes concentrated electromagnetic energy to incapacitate, damage, or destroy enemy equipment, personnel, or facilities. Unlike conventional kinetic weapons, which rely on physical projectiles, DEWs deploy energy in various forms such as lasers, microwaves, and particle beams. These weapons offer significant advantages, including speed-of-light delivery, precision targeting, and minimal collateral damage. Their ability to engage targets instantaneously makes them a game-changer in modern warfare, providing strategic and tactical superiority in both offensive and defensive operations. DEWs are increasingly seen as essential components of future military arsenals, capable of countering a range of threats from missiles and drones to electronic systems and personnel.

How Do Directed Energy Weapons Operate and What Technologies Are Involved?

Directed Energy Weapons operate by emitting focused energy beams that can disrupt or destroy targets through thermal, mechanical, or ionizing effects. Laser weapons, for example, generate high-intensity beams of light that can heat and burn through materials at long distances. High-power microwaves (HPM) can disable electronic systems by inducing currents and voltages that damage or disrupt their components. Particle beam weapons, which are still largely experimental, accelerate subatomic particles to high velocities to impart destructive energy upon impact. The technology behind DEWs involves advanced optics, energy storage systems, thermal management, and targeting systems to ensure precision and effectiveness. Innovations in solid-state lasers, fiber optics, and compact power sources are continuously enhancing the capabilities and deployment potential of these weapons.

What Are the Emerging Trends and Innovations in Directed Energy Weapons?

The field of directed energy weapons is rapidly evolving, driven by technological advancements and strategic military needs. One significant trend is the miniaturization and mobility of DEWs, enabling their integration into various platforms such as aircraft, ships, and ground vehicles. This mobility enhances the operational flexibility and responsiveness of military forces. Another trend is the development of scalable and modular DEWs that can be adjusted in power and application based on mission requirements. Advances in materials science are also contributing to more efficient and resilient DEW components, such as high-performance laser crystals and thermal management systems. Furthermore, the integration of artificial intelligence (AI) and advanced targeting systems is improving the accuracy and autonomous operation of DEWs, making them more effective in dynamic and complex combat environments.

What Drives the Growth in the Directed Energy Weapons Market?

The growth in the directed energy weapons market is driven by several factors, including technological advancements, increasing military modernization programs, and the evolving nature of warfare. Innovations in laser and microwave technologies are enhancing the effectiveness and reliability of DEWs, making them more viable for widespread adoption. Military forces around the world are investing in DEWs as part of their modernization efforts to counter emerging threats such as drones, hypersonic missiles, and electronic warfare. The demand for precision targeting and minimal collateral damage in conflict zones is also propelling the adoption of DEWs. Additionally, the increasing focus on defense against asymmetric threats and the need for scalable and versatile weapon systems are driving research and development in this field. Strategic collaborations between defense contractors and technological advancements in energy storage and thermal management further support the market's robust growth, positioning DEWs as a critical component of future defense strategies.
